Abstract
The discussion on the progress in research and trials of wavelength division multiplexing (WDM) systems in light of multi-terabit transmission experiments was presented. Techniques and key technologies like development of Raman amplifiers and thulium-doped fiber amplifier (TDFA) for providing three-band transmission for achieving high capacity and high spectral efficiency were identified and explained. Confirmation of high capacity WDM operation over installed fiber was done using some field trials.
